France, French Guiana, Kourou, Salvation Islands (Iles du Salut), Royal Island, the chapel of Notre-Dame Immaculée du Salut, the only place of worship in the penal colony whose murals were painted between 1938 and 1941 by a convict, Francis Lagrange known as Flag, convicted of fraud and counterfeiting but who was also a forger and artist
